Problem to deploy SDA file with SDM GUI

Former Member
0 Kudos

Hi,

I want to deploy a SDA file in order to patch the p4 protocol of the server. Unfortunately I'm not able to do this since there is already an SDA file deployed with the same version number. The SAP online documentation says that one is able to make such SDA files deployable by setting options in the Deployment Configuration (see below). I can see these options in the SDM GUI but they are greyed out and unusable.

Does anybody have an idea what could be the reason for this?

SAP Doc:

In the Deployment Configuration area of the screen, which you can open or close with the arrow icons, you decide which archive versions are allowed to be deployed. You have the following options:

· Settings for Updating SCAs/SDAs

-> Update deployed SCAs/SDAs that have lower component versions than the selected SCAs/SDAs only

With this option, you can deploy new archives only, or update existing archives with a newer version.

-> Update deployed SCAs/SDAs that have the same or lower component versions than the selected SCAs/SDAs

With this option, you can redeploy existing archives. This overwrites the previous deployment.

-> Update deployed SDAs/SCAs that have any version

With this option, you can deploy any archive, without its version being checked by the SDM.

You need to set up the options at step 1 after adding the SDA file.
